Congratulations. <BR>My husband and I were married in Florence Italy. We went through www.italyweddings.com. Ben Singleton is a British born coordinator but he is married to an Italian born woman. He is fluent in both English and Italian which made for easy planning and great communication. He lives in Italy which puts him close to the action while planning the wedding. I was very pleased with all of our arrangements. <BR><BR>My suggestion would be to ask for information from as many of these coordinators as possible. Then pick whomever you feel the most comfortable with. <BR><BR>You can find more information on this web site by doing a search on "destination weddings", "getting married" "wedding" Good luck!!!!!!!!!!!
